    @Sneha-mk3gf 4 ปีที่แล้ว +1

    Hi Swathi,
    Do you think that carrying water purifiers would be helpful during treks? My concern is the possibility of catching serious water bourne illnesses while trekking, which would possibly ruin the whole trek experience. While I have only done day treks, I sufficed with carrying 2 ltrs from home. However, I'm quite unfamiliar with camping. Does everyone drink directly from river water or do you all have a purification process?

    • @Indiahikes
      @Indiahikes  4 ปีที่แล้ว +7

      In the Himalayas, on our high altitude treks, we camp only next to potable water sources. They don't need any purification. But if you're trekking on your own, you could carry a Lifestraw, or perhaps betadine solution. Just two drops of it in your water will purify it.
